Septic Pumping in Altoona, WI

Most Altoona households need septic pumping every 3 to 5 years, and Wisconsin's 3-year inspection requirement applies regardless of how new your system is. Properties near Lake Altoona's low-lying areas near the dam can benefit from more frequent checks due to a higher water table. Septic FAQ for Altoona

How often should I pump my septic tank in Altoona, WI?

Most Altoona households should pump every 3 to 5 years. Wisconsin's 3-year inspection requirement applies regardless of how new your system is.

Do Altoona's newer homes still need regular septic pumping?

Yes. Newer residential systems in Altoona still need pumping on the standard schedule — a younger system doesn't exempt you from Wisconsin's required maintenance cycle.
